29that you abstain from things sacrificed to idols, blood, things strangled, and from sexual immorality. If you keep yourselves from these, it shall be well with you. Farewell.”
30So they, when they were dismissed, came down to Antioch; after they gathered the multitude together, they delivered the letter.
31When they had read it, they rejoiced because of the encouragement.
32Judas and Silas, also prophets, encouraged the brothers with many words and strengthened them.
33After they had spent some time there, they were sent away in peace from the brothers to those who had sent them.
35But Paul and Barnabas stayed in Antioch along with many others, where they taught and proclaimed the word of the Lord.
36After some days Paul said to Barnabas, “Let us return now and visit the brothers in every city where we proclaimed the word of the Lord, and see how they are.”
37Barnabas wanted to also take with them John who was called Mark.
38But Paul thought it was not good to take Mark, who had left them in Pamphylia and did not go further with them in the work.
39Then there arose a sharp disagreement, so that they separated from each other, and Barnabas took Mark with him and sailed away to Cyprus.
40But Paul chose Silas and left, after he was entrusted by the brothers to the grace of the Lord.
41Then he went through Syria and Cilicia, strengthening the churches.
